“Centered and Restrained” – The most common Casing Spacer type. Carrier pipe is positioned at the center of the casing pipe. Upper Risers/Runners are slightly shorter to allow for proper clearance during the push. This configuration “restrains” the carrier pipe from excessive flotation due to infiltration of ground water into the casing pipe during service life.
“Bottom Restrained” – Used to lift the carrier pipe up off of the bottom of the casing pipe but maintain a lower than centered position. This is usually done when the casing pipe has been placed higher than the optimum position and the carrier is desired to sit lower than center. The top Risers/Runners are longer to still provide restraint against excessive flotation due to infiltration of ground water.
“Standard” – Also known as “Clear Bell” spacers. These have Risers/Runners which are long enough to clear the Carrier Bell, but do not provide restraint against flotation. Please check with the specifying engineer prior to use, as most require centered and restrained spacers.
“Multi-Carrier” – Multiple carrier pipes are positioned to fit through the same Casing Pipe. This type is utilized as a means of cost reduction and efficient project management.
“Graded” – Used to correct issues where the Casing Pipe does not meet the required slope.
“Joint Restraint” – Used to restrain joints against axial withdrawal. Very popular in gravity sewer applications. For pressurized systems, please contact factory for further information and recommendations.

End Seals – Flexible rubber barrier for the ends of a Casing Pipe. These are conical shaped Neoprene Rubber (Other material types available) debris barriers used to slip over the carrier and casing to aid in the prevention of backfill infiltration. Proper backfill techniques are still needed to ensure a successful finish to any pipe encasement project.
